Information
Location Info |
Features |
---|---|
North Walk, Lynton, Devon, United Kingdom Lynton England United Kingdom +44 (0)1598 752342 Visit Site |
Hotel Restaurant Imaginative Menu Innovative Dishes Mediterranean Thai Attention To Detail |
Cuisine at The Lynton Cottage Hotel reviews
Login to comment